Where is the engine air filter located on a 2023 Mercedes-Benz GLC-Class Coupe?

The engine air filter on the 2023 Mercedes-Benz GLC-Class Coupe is located in the engine bay inside the intake/airbox assembly.

Open the hood and you will find the sealed intake housing toward the front of the engine bay servicing the 2.0‑liter turbo inline‑4. A visual inspection removes the cover and reveals the rectangular or panel filter element for replacement or cleaning.

  • Located in the intake airbox in the engine compartment.
  • Requires simple cover removal; clips or screws secure the housing.
  • Technician inspects the intake tract and MAF sensor when replacing the element.
Where is the cabin air filter located on a 2023 Mercedes-Benz GLC-Class Coupe?

The cabin air filter on the 2023 Mercedes-Benz GLC-Class Coupe is typically located behind the glove box or under the HVAC area inside the passenger compartment.

Access usually requires opening or lowering the glove box and removing a trim panel to reach the pleated cabin element that filters pollen, dust, and exhaust particulates before air reaches occupants.

  • Filter sits behind the glove box or under the dash on the passenger side.
  • Replacement often needs minor trim removal rather than engine‑bay work.

What's the difference between an engine air filter and a cabin air filter on a 2023 Mercedes-Benz GLC-Class Coupe?

The engine air filter cleans intake air for combustion, while the cabin air filter cleans air entering the HVAC system for passengers.

The engine air filter protects the 2.0‑liter turbocharger and engine sensors from dust and debris to preserve power and fuel efficiency; the cabin filter removes pollen, dust, and odors to maintain in‑car air quality for occupants.

  • Engine filter protects combustion and intake sensors (MAF) and affects performance.
  • Cabin filter protects occupants from particulates and affects HVAC airflow and odor control.
  • Both are distinct parts and typically replaced separately.
What are the signs of a clogged air filter on a 2023 Mercedes-Benz GLC-Class Coupe?

Common signs include reduced engine power, slower acceleration, decreased fuel economy, rough idle, weak HVAC airflow, or a musty cabin odor.

With the 2.0‑liter turbo inline‑4, restricted intake flow can make the engine feel sluggish and increase fuel use; a clogged cabin filter shows up as reduced fan output or unpleasant smells, especially during Tampa’s pollen season.

  • Engine symptoms: less responsive throttle and lower fuel efficiency.
  • Cabin symptoms: weak vents, musty or stale odors, increased dust in cabin.
  • Inspection of the intake housing and MAF sensor helps isolate the issue.
Can I replace the air filter on my 2023 Mercedes-Benz GLC-Class Coupe myself, or should Mercedes-Benz of Tampa do it?

Many owners can replace the engine air filter themselves; cabin filter replacement may require more trim removal and a careful fit to retain HVAC seals.

If you are comfortable with basic hand tools, the intake cover removal and filter swap for the engine element are often DIY‑friendly; the cabin element can be more involved and the dealer will also inspect the intake tract and MAF sensor.

  • Engine filter: generally accessible and DIY‑eligible.
  • Cabin filter: may require glove box or dash trim removal.
